Problems After Oil Change
I got my 2008 6MT E90 M3 serviced for oil change at the dealership and now the car is making an empty can like rattling noise from the engine while driven and idle an hour or so after getting it back. I've noticed the car pulling harder when I left the dealership but thought it was from new oil. I also felt the car vibrating like nothing I've never felt before when I came to a stop at the light and noticed the empty can like rattle after some high rpm pulls and saw the oil temp higher than usual so I checked the oil level on the screen of the car and saw it was at MAX. Went to the car settings to see the oil level status and it read "Oil level is too high". Contacted the dealership and the service manager told me it'll go away after I drive it for 50 miles. Decided to make another appointment at the dealership because it made no sense to me whatsoever. But has anyone else have or had this problem??

These fokking dealers and their unwillingness to learn and do proper work... how difficult can it be to fill with the recommended 8.8 liters?
If you got a warning about oil being too high, you should get some drained right away. The dealer assume your engine will consume some and maye it will, while some engines doesn't drink oil at all. Regardless too high oil level could even cause engine issues, maybe already have from the sound of it. Good luck! |
